Reputation: 393771
The Google API Console is not going to show you anything even if it's working:
Note: Stats on the Google API Console are not enabled for GCM. You must use the Developer Console. Source
The response your server gets from ther GCM server tells you if your meesages were accepted by GCM. If they were, the problem is not with your server code, so if you don't get the messages on the device, you should include the client code and manifest in your question.
